Looks very good..but why would you use the glaze with the polish..I believe by doing so it gave the polish a filling ability...so in reality what looks gone may be filled....the glaze has no abrasives or cleaners so did nothing but maybe add lube and fillers...just curious..

I used the glaze to help with the dusting issue. I did a IA wipe test and it didn't look to be any filling
Well glad it worked for you...if you have Opt polish...that works great..cuts the dust down 75% and adds lube also....better work time...just need a dab is all....the Vette looks real nice..nice job....
